在之前,我们详细地介绍了光纤收发器的分类,我们了解到光纤收发器有单模、多模之分,单纤多纤之分,但是不管光纤收发器是怎么分类的,其故障判断方法基本是一样的,总结起来光纤收发器所会出现的故障有:电源故障、线路故障、网络故障、端口故障、连接故障等等。接下来,就由杭州飞畅的小编来和大家一起分享下如何处理光纤收发器的常见故障问题,感兴趣的朋友一起来看看吧!光纤收发器常见问题及故障解决方案:1.Power灯
dplicn=学会判断硬件故障 在电脑市场里最可怜的人要数那些将带有故障的电脑搬来搬去的人了。组装机与品牌机比起来虽然有她的长处,但没有良好的售后服务是她的致命短处。   大部分电脑故障是软件故障,因此在未确定是硬件故障前没必要将整台机器搬来搬去。即使是硬件故障,也没必要将整台机器搬去,只须将出故障的部件拿去即可。因此我们有必要了解硬件故障的诊断和测试方法,以后电脑出了故障不用将整
转载 2008-12-09 22:24:57
422阅读
Linux 系统默认的建立 TCP 连接的超时时间为 127 秒,对于许多客户端来说,这个时间都太长了, 特别是当这个客户端实际上是一个服务的时候,更希望能够尽早失败,以便能够选择其它的可用服务重新尝试。socket 是 Linux 下实现的传输控制层协议,包括 TCP 和 UDP,一个 socket 端点由 IP 和端口对来唯一标识; 如果开启了地址复用,那么可以进一步由协议,IP 和端口来唯一
转载 2024-10-24 19:52:01
73阅读
本文内容参考以下两篇文章,感谢两位作者! https://zhuanlan.zhihu.com/p/35371763 DTC(Diagnostic Trouble Code)表示诊断故障,是故障类型的"身份ID";用于汽车故障时对故障部位及原因的排查。其格式如下:1. 故障内码与5位标准故障的对应关系 其中,DTCHighByte、DTCMiddleByte这两个字节表示故障内码,对应5位标
 一、接触不良  肉眼可见的接触不良,如板卡一头高一头底的,那是轻而易举就可以排除的。不过有一些显卡的接触不良非常的隐蔽,表面上看安装得很好,但实际上接触不良,导致很多莫名其妙的故障。   案例:一台毒龙650机器,是2001年春节装的。一段时间后,开机不正常,经常在第一次开机时全黑无反应,切断电源后再开机则成功,好像系统要“预热”一样。 分析:这个故障看上去是电源的问题,也确实在一些老机器上出现
摘要Keepalived的作用是检测服务器的状态,如果有一台web服务器宕机,或工作出现故障,Keepalived将检测到,并将有故障的服务器从系统中剔除,同时使用其他服务器代替该服务器的工作,当服务器工作正常后Keepalived自动将服务器加入到服务器群中,这些工作全部自动完成,不需要人工干涉,需要人工做的只是修复故障的服务器一、Keepalived案例分析1.1、企业应用中,单台服务器承担应
转载 2024-04-29 21:35:10
91阅读
send函数int send( SOCKET s,    const char FAR *buf,    int len,    int flags );  不论是客户还是服务器应用程序都用send函数来向TCP连接的另一端发送数据。客户程序一般用send函数向服务器发送请求,而服务器则通
首先分析一下,这个是由于在传送中客户端或者服务端一方在传送进行时关闭连接,就会出现这样的报错,我网上搜了一些解决办法,得到了这样的一个寻找问题根源的方向。剩下的就是自己分析一下了。我app中的一个小任务是从服务器端获取一些数据到本地进行处理。有如下代码:Response response = new OkHttpClient().newCall(request).execute();Reader
配置环境: vs2019 , .Net Framework 4.8 , opencvsharp4给大家介绍一下实现的主要思路吧。    使用的主要方法 Cv2.InRange() ,该方法的作用就是得到输入图像在指定颜色范围内的部分。通过该函数的输出图像就能判断输入的健康是什么颜色了。首先,我们需要判断一张图像内是否有二维。直接采用 opencvsharp 里面的
很多服务器项目的实现中都有一句set_non_block(acceptfd),为什么要将acceptfd设为非阻塞?仔细想想,服务器使用socket_bind_listen三件套进行监听并将listenfd注册到epoll监控后,当有新的连接请求来临,会先通过内核协议栈完成TCP三次握手,这些完成三次握手的连接信息被维护在一个队列中(因为暂时还未被应用程序accept),此时epoll会感知到li
# Java车辆故障解析与处理 在现代汽车中,车辆故障(Diagnostic Trouble Codes,简称DTC)是根据汽车的自诊断系统生成的一组代码,通常由OBD(On-Board Diagnostics)系统记录。这些故障帮助技术人员在出现故障时快速找到问题所在。本文将探讨如何在Java中处理和解析车辆故障,并提供一些示例代码。 ## 车辆故障的工作原理 车辆在运行过程中,
原创 9月前
31阅读
    在使用网络的过程中,经常由于种种原因使得网路不能正常通信,由于造成网络故障的原因很多,需要根据实际情况,最大范围地收集信息并做出判断,逐步缩小故障范围,从而最终找到故障点并加以解决。在排除网络故障的过程中,排错的步骤方法很重要,所以管理员要在实践中不断地积累经验并提高排错能力。    1.查看本机IP地址  &
#include <sys/types.h> #include <sys/socket.h>ssize_t recvfrom(int s, void*buf, size_t len , int flags, struct sockaddr*from , socklen_t *fromlen);第1个参数s代表正在监听的端口的套接口文件描述符,它是由函数socket()生成
在确定是显卡出了问题后,可以试着从以下几个方面进行判断和处理: 1.接触不良、灰尘、&ldquo;金手指&rdquo;氧化等  这种情况大多数在开机时有报警 音提示(具体描述见文中小知识)。可以打开机箱重新拔插一下显卡;清除&ldquo;可恶&rdquo;的灰尘;认真观察显卡的&ldquo;金手指&rdquo;是否发黑,这是因为其金属物质与空气发生 氧化所致,找块橡皮擦干净一般问题就会得到解决
转载 2012-06-06 08:58:20
987阅读
本文主要介绍了关于光纤容易出现的故障,以及如何去解决出现的问题。
转载 精选 2012-02-27 17:49:40
638阅读
2评论
# 项目方案:使用Java判断ASCII相同的字符 ## 引言 在现代编程中,字符编码是一个重要的话题。为了确保字符串的有效比较,判断字符串中的字符是否具有相同的ASCII值是很有必要的。本方案旨在设计和实现一个Java项目,能够有效判断给定字符串中的所有字符是否具有相同的ASCII。 ## 需求分析 本项目的核心需求是设计一个程序,该程序能够接受任意字符串,并判断该字符串中的所有字
原创 2024-08-18 05:25:39
32阅读
  我想用 UDP 阻塞模式给硬件设备发包,然后收包。因为网络的问题,经常丢包,也就是发了之后没有响应。这样的话, recvfrom 会一直停在那里,死机了一样。           能不能设成超时自动返回,或者其它什么解决办法,谢谢!     &
近期,在做网络通信时,需要开发出一个应用程序来随时更改转发的目标地址,并同时要一直接收别的主机发来的命令从而进行一系列操作。由于之前没有做过windows系统下的窗口程序开发,我开始一点一点学习怎么创建窗口,当应用界面大概成功的时候,出现了一个问题。就是我需要不断地去询问要不要改地址,有没有接收到新的命令。然而当我觉得只要把两个功能放在同一个循环中就可以实现时,却发现,两种功能有种互斥的感觉。当接
数据报socket 我们看到服务器端创建 UDP 套接字之后,绑定到本地端口,调用 recvfrom 函数等待客户端的报文发送;客户端创建套接字之后,调用 sendto 函数往目标地址和端口发送 UDP 报 文,然后客户端和服务器端进入互相应答过程。交换数据报:recvfrom 和 sendto()recvfrom()和 sendto()系统调用在一个数据报 socket 上接收和发送数据报fla
转载 2024-04-01 20:29:27
216阅读
recvfrom() 简述:   接收一个数据报并保存源地址。 #include <winsock.h> int PASCAL FAR recvfrom( SOCKET s, char FAR* buf, int len, int flags, struct sockaddr FAR* from, int FAR* fr
转载 2024-03-04 02:34:45
203阅读
  • 1
  • 2
  • 3
  • 4
  • 5